Two things:

1. I don't think any of the top goalies in the league are worth their current salaries (8+ million is too much for any goalie) because their value above replacement is just not that high. Any NHL-caliber goalie can and will have hot and cold streaks, and you need the hot streak to happen at the right time to win.

2. Grubauer is not a big downgrade from current Fleury, and while the gap is slightly bigger, isn't a joke compared to Price either. Downgrade, yes. Marginal, also yes. Factor in contracts and I don't want current Price for free.

Agreed. It’s crazy how the cap system has created a time when a guy like Price is a cap dump.

He's not even a cap dump. He's essentially an unmovable contract because I don't see anyone taking on $10.5m for the next 6 years. That's a massive portion of the overall cap, for a 32 year old goalie whose best season was half a decade ago. The name of the game today is cap flexibility, and I'd much rather have a "good enough" goalie that I can replace if he's not good enough, and the cap space to keep our good youngsters.
